August 8, 200718 yr Length would depend on if its a free standing port, or using 1 or more sides of the enclosure. If for some reason the 6X10 port uses 3 sides of the enclosure, then about 29" would be correct. If its free standing then 32 and change would be. Im not sure if some of these programs take end correction into account or not... WinISD seems OK for most of its recommendations and I tweak from there slightly depending on port orientation.
